In a spin cycle, water can continue to move under acceleration but the clothes cannot.

When the washer enters the "spin and rinse" cycle, the clothes basket rapidly rotates, and the wet clothes are pushed against the perforated wall of the basket. The clothes are trying to move with the basket, but are affected by the outward component of their velocity (centrifugal acceleration). The water in the clothes is also subject to an outward force, but some of it can move through the clothes, and out through the holes in the basket. Rinse water sprayed on the inside will also move outward through the clothes to remove most of the remaining detergent.

How is inertia responsible for removing water from wet clothes in a washer machine?

You use the same analysis for anything moving in a circle or curved path. Look at an object in motion at a certain instant. According to the "Law of Inertia" (Newton's 1st Law) the object will continue in a straight line, and at constant speed, unless a force acts on it. So in order for the object to move along a circular like path, a force must pull or push it in toward the center of curvature. Now with water in a washer, once you start it spinning, there is not much force pulling or pushing it to move in a circle, except for the clothes that block its tendancy to move in a straight line. Eventually, however, the water seeps thru the clothes and then only the tub wall is available to push it into a circular path. But the tub has small holes so the water can escape. So the tub wall keeps the clothes going in a circle but lets the water escape thru the holes.
